Residential 'Spring' School at Abbazia Matildica di Marola di Carpineti, Reggio Emilia.
Course program:
- Principles of causation: causal inference, directed acyclic graphs, relation between variables (bias, confounding, effect modification). Principles of statistical inference. Sample size and power
- Calculation.Practical exercise on calculating power and sample size for experimental study. Choice of adequate statistical test.
- Overview of epidemiological study designs: Basics of experimental studies. Theoretical exercise on types of experimental studies and types of clinical trials. Statistical analysis in experimental design: Basics of correlation - use and misuse. Regression - basic principles: Linear regression and multiple linear regression. Practical exercise with statistical softwares.
- Logistic regression - basic concepts: Single and multiple logistic regression.
- Logistic regression - variable selection and model building.
- Logistic regression - statistical adjustment - interaction and confounding.
- Regression - diagnostics.
- Analysis of variance (ANOVA), multivariate analysis of variance (MANOVA), analysis of covariance (ANCOVA), and multivariate analysis of covariance (MANCOVA). Repeated measures analysis.Basic concepts of time-to-event data. Testing for equivalency of time distributions (comparing survival curves). Regression models for time-to-event data (Cox regression).
- Systematic reviews and meta-analysis: principles, methods, network meta-analysis, dose-response meta-analysis, risk of bias analysis. Principles to write a scientific paper and to review a scientific manuscript.
